			<content:encoded><![CDATA[<p><img src="http://rainbowvillage.org/wp-content/uploads/2012/02/nancy-yancey-susan-brogdon-bill-brogdon-300x225.jpg" alt="Susan Brogdon, Bill Brogdon, The Rev&#039;d Nancy Yancey" title="nancy-yancey-susan-brogdon-bill-brogdon" width="300" height="225" class="alignright size-medium wp-image-2120" />Friday night was a truly magical evening for Rainbow Village.  As a recipient of the Gwinnett Chamber of Commerce D. Scott Hudgens Humanitarian Award, Rainbow Village was recognized before an audience of over 1,000 individuals.  Many who know our history know that through the years Scott Hudgens was instrumental in not only putting his philanthropy beliefs to use through monetary investments in Rainbow Village, but he also provided the opportunity in his infinite wisdom for us to purchase the land that currently is the building site for our new all-inclusive 30 family “Village.”  We are proud of this honor and hope that our mission to transform lives for homeless families with children of North metro Atlanta through a community based transitional housing program that promotes self-sufficiency will always honor him.<br />

			<content:encoded><![CDATA[<p><span style="font-family: Calibri;"><span style="color: #000000;">The Gwinnett Thrift Store benefiting Rainbow Village is officially open and now serves as the official drop-off site for all in-kind donations to Rainbow Village. Owner Tim Hur allows us to use his storage space to keep our needed household items safe and sound until future residents need them and those that we don’t have a specific purpose for can be sold via consignment in his store and generate a 40% sales return for Rainbow Village. Nancy Yancey shares, “Tim has done an amazing job helping us get this set up and it’s proving to be a win-win model for all involved.” The store, located inside Galleria Mall at 5265 Jimmy Carter Boulevard in Norcross, is open for sale</span>s<span style="color: #000000;"> and donations Thursdays – Mondays 11 am to 9 pm. Tim reports, “We started with a soft launch and are pleased to report we’ve already generated several hundred dollars to benefit Rainbow Village families. If the donations and sales continue to trend as they have, we might find ourselves open daily much sooner than expected.” </span></span><br />
